Subject: [PATCH bpf-next v2 5/6] selftests/bpf: add test for XDP metadata support in tun driver

Add a selftest that creates a tap device, attaches XDP and TC programs,
writes a packet with a test payload into the tap device and checks the
test result. This test ensures that the XDP metadata support in the tun
driver is enabled and that the metadata size is correctly passed to the
skb.

See the previous commit ("selftests/bpf: refactor xdp_context_functional
test and bpf program") for details about the test design.
